Men's Tennis Team Drops Close Match to Pope, Tues. March 11th

Cambridge Men's Tennis Team lost to the Greyhounds from Pope in a close, hard fought match 3-2 on Tuesday afternoon March 11th.  The match was even throughout the afternoon  and was not decided with just a few key points.  

Cambridge won both doubles lines.  Line 1 double team of Michael Feirer/David Ashcom had a strong outing in beating a talented 1 doubles team in two sets with the match ending appropriately on a service ace from David Ashcom.  Line 2 doubles team of Brenner Lapid/Kez Fitzgerald grinded their way to a 3 set victory 7-6, 3-6, 6-4.  The match saw many long rallies with exciting volleys. 

The Bears dropped 3 singles lines despite strong play from Freuhauf, Harrell & Armstrong. Drew Freuhauf and Jack Armstrong fought hard in two set matches while Carson Harrell battled 3 sets before losing the final set 4-6 in a close 2 ½ hour match.

The loss drops the Bears record to 3-2 in the region. 

Next up for Cambridge is Sequoyah at home on Thursday, March 13th and a make-up match with Osborne at home on Friday, March 14th.
